Trends in International Shipping

Some of the latest trends in the international shipping industry are as follows:

Environmental Sustainability

Problems around climate change have made the shipping industry move towards greener options.
Furthermore, from searching for eco-friendly combustibles to leveraging renewable energy options such as hydrogen and wind energy, shipping businesses are leveraging cost-efficient and ecological solutions to decrease their carbon footprint.

E-commerce Expansion

The advancement of online business platforms has further increased the demand for global shipping assistance. People who shop online usually prefer faster goods delivery and consistent shipment, prompting shipping companies to explore innovative fulfillment technologies and last-mile shipping solutions.

International Trade Shifts

Political pressures, business conflicts, and geopolitical aspects continue to affect international trade structures. Shifts in manufacturing centers, business agreements, and international taxes can have considerable implications for global shipping routes and volumes.

Challenges Related to International Shipping

Some common challenges related to international shipping are as follows:

Container Shortages

The disturbance in the shipment timelines during the global pandemic has led to a shortage of shipping cargo in certain localities. This has disturbed supply chains and further increased the shipping expenses for businesses offering their assistance worldwide.

Administrative Compliance

The shipping industry is subject to a complicated network of legal regulations. This includes security norms, environmental directives, and trade compliance criteria. Ensuring legal adherence to these governmental regulations includes complexity and costs to shipping operations.

Cybersecurity Threats

As the international shipping business becomes majorly automated, cybersecurity dangers are constantly increasing. From data infringements to ransomware invasions, the industry faces critical dangers that may disturb operations and compromise confidential information.

Solutions to Addressing International Shipping Challenges

Below are some valuable solutions to address international shipping challenges.

Collaborative Logistics

Collaboration among partners, including shippers, carriers, and ports, is imperative for handling and overcoming challenges. Platforms and initiatives that promote data sharing and coordination can help optimize operations and decrease inefficiencies.

Digitalization and Automation

Leveraging digitalization and automation can streamline business operations, boost efficiency, and reduce the possibility of human errors.
Furthermore, the latest technologies, such as automated vessels, predictive upkeep, and mechanical cargo management, have the potential to reshape the industry and also prevent data infringements and ransomware attacks.

Risk Administration Strategies

Creating robust risk management procedures, including contingency planning, insurance options, and cybersecurity measures, can help overcome the effects of shipping disruptions and ensure trade continuity.
